The CW Are Planning A DC Comics Related Replacement For Smallville!

Dawn Ostroff, CW's entertainment president, has confirmed that a replacement for Smallville and possibly even a spin-off is being planned by the network...

At the recent Televisions Critic's Association press tour, Ostroff revealed that although Smallville is coming to an end after 10 years on the small screen, a replacement should follow soon after: "We have started to talk about if there are other DC comic book adaptations. We haven't picked anything else up to develop yet, but we would like to see something on the air, so we're going to work on it."

Although this is all a little vague, at least it shows that they are planning something! However, she did go on to say that a Smallville spin-off would be a possibility as well but still didnt go into a great amount of detail.

"We are talking about everything," she said when asked whether they'd consider another show featuring any of the Smallville cast. "The characters are there. We're looking at the DC library. There are different parts of the puzzle. At the end of the day, I would love to be able to say that Smallville is going off the air and now we have something else is coming on."
